Zusammenfassung:Sports psychology examines the psychological basis, processes and effects of sports. Sport psychology encompasses the scientific study of human behavior in sport and exercise, as well as the practical application of this knowledge in sport and exercise settings. In addition, this structure of sports psychology, which includes both science and practice, has been seen since the development of sports psychology as a discipline. It is also considered that it is extremely useful in evaluating and developing performance-based skills in sports, with psychological development or improvement in practice, and also in maximizing the performance of athletes in competitive situations. Today, in parallel with these psychological developments in sports, an important development is observed in sports psychology research. This wealth of research; not only has it examined a wide range of topics that have both academic and practical importance within the field, but it has also incorporated other fields of sports and exercise science and various branches of the discipline of psychology. The most critical element to the advancement of knowledge in such an environment requires regularly summarizing, reflecting, and receiving feedback on work in any field of research. This task is usually fulfilled by a literature review. Literature review; It functions as the first tool for the organization, restructuring and defined structure of a subject. It also guides future research, lays the foundation for continued progress, and serves as reference points. In this study, the development of sports psychology from past to present, research topics and methods used in sports psychology research were briefly discussed and a reference point for future research was tried to be established.
